Our fiction selector has picked out the best of the newest crop of sci-fi and fantasy titles. These aren't in libraries yet so get your holds on now or add them to your For Later shelf.

Black Woods, Blue Sky by Eowyn Ivey

A mythical mesmerising tale for those who love immersive lyrical reads.

 

Impractical Magic by Emily Grimoire

If Gilmore Girls and Charmed had a baby it would be this cosy fantasy tale.

 

The Paradox Paradox by Daniel Hardcastle

A dark comedy, journey into the past and the future. For fans of Hitchhikers Guide to the Galaxy.

 

Third Rule of Time Travel by Phillip Fracassi

Suspense filled time travel read. Horrifically thrilling for those who seek a nail biting ride.
